An all-new diesel engine option makes its debut for the 2005 Jeep Liberty. Exterior appearance changes this year include a new front fascia, grille, foglamps, fender flares and body side moldings. Interior upgrades include relocated power window switches, new instrument panel cluster graphics and trim bezels and improved seat comfort. The Renegade model gets a flatter hood, taller grille, off-road foglamps and taillamp guards, as well as functional rock rails and four skid plates. A new six-speed manual transmission replaces last year's five-speed unit.
- Extremely capable off-road, creative interior design, economical diesel engine option, still a Jeep at heart.
- Gas engines are rather thirsty at the pump, not as "carlike" on the street as most of its competitors, less cargo space than some of its competitors.

Youve Missed the Point - 2005 Jeep Liberty
By Bob Gagne - March 21 - 10:00 amIf you are buying a Liberty just to do your on-road erends, you have missed the point of this vehicle. It is every bit as at home off road as on. There are smoother riding, better handling compact SUVs out there, but, in my opinion, they dont make it off road. The Liberty is a good compromize between off and on road abilities. I have owned two Wranglers before the Liberty, and the Liberty can go just about anywhere I could go with my Wrangler, but it is a loit bettter handling on the highway than the Wrangler and much more comfortable to drive in for long distances.
